    摘要: According to the present invention, a concept of functional quantities indicative of quantified functional degrees of such lower-level functions as "clearer characters", "cleaner background", and "thicker characters", which are subordinating to a qualification-oriented function of "more beautiful characters". Characteristic patterns of functional quantities F1, F2 and F3 of the lower-level functions for physical parameters (for example, the surface potential of a photoreceptor body) are prepared. When a fault repair is implemented by changing a value of a physical parameter, a tradeoff occurs between lower-level functions which are influenced by the physical parameter. That is, taking into account the functional quantities F1, F2 and F3 of the lower-level functions, the value of the physical parameter is set so that the functional quantity of the function of "more beautiful characters" is maximized. By introducing the concept of the functional quantities indicative of the quantified functional degrees of the functions, a flexible self-repairing function can be realized, thereby optimizing a repair operation.

    摘要: The amount of degradation, converted into a fuzzy qualitative value, is found on the basis of state data sensed by sensors 1a, 1b and 1c and degradation data. The value of a parameter changed by the amount of degradation is represented by a fuzzy qualitative value. In addition, the state data is converted into a fuzzy qualitative value, and it is judged by the value whether or not a fault exists. As a result, if a fault exists, fault diagnosis is made utilizing, as an initial value the value, of the parameter changed by the amount of degradation, and the causes of the fault are specified by comparing the result of the diagnosis with the state data converted into the fuzzy qualitative value. The causes of the fault specified are repaired by operating corresponding actuators 6a, 6b and 6c. Since the causes of the fault are specified while handling the fuzzy qualitative value, the causes of the fault can be specified more precisely. Accordingly, it is possible to achieve an image forming apparatus in which autonomy is high and repair labor is reduced.

    摘要: A fixing device includes an excitation coil, a fixing member heated by electromagnetic induction by the excitation coil, a magnetic shunt alloy member, a Curie temperature of which is higher than a target fixing temperature, a determiner that determines whether the temperature of a non-sheet passing region of the fixing member is about to reach the Curie temperature, and a power controller that controls power supplied to the excitation coil. Until the determiner determines that the Curie temperature is about to be reached, the power controller performs feedback control to provide power to the excitation coil. When the determiner determines that the Curie temperature is about to be reached, the power controller switches to fixed power control so that a difference between power supplied when the Curie temperature is about to be reached and power supplied after reaching the Curie temperature falls within an allowable range.

    摘要: A method of producing a toner composition, including stirring and mixing toner particles comprising a binder resin, a colorant and a release agent with a charge controlling agent in a fluidizing and stirring mixer comprising a rotor having a stirring blade to fix the charge controlling agent on a surface of the toner particles, wherein the stirring and mixing comprises rotating the rotor at a peripheral speed of from 65 to 120 m/s at an environmental temperature (T) in the fluidizing and stirring mixer, satisfying the relationship,Tg-10>T>Tg-35(° C.), where the Tg represents a glass transition temperature of the binder resin.
